广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> 开发游戏软件:从零到盈利的完整指南

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

开发游戏软件:从零到盈利的完整指南

时间:2025-06-25 00:22:00来源:红匣子科技阅读:250625
部分1:从零到盈利的开发游戏软件之路开发游戏软件是一个充满创造力和挑战的过程,但也是一条通往财富的路径。随着移动互联网和计算机技术的快速发展,越来越多的人开始关注如何通过开发游戏软件实现盈利。以下将从技术基础到盈利模式,详细探讨如何从零开始开发游戏软件,并实现真正的盈利。1.学习基础编程技能开发游戏

部分1:从零到盈利的开发游戏软件之路

开发游戏软件是一个充满创造力和挑战的过程,但也是一条通往财富的路径。随着移动互联网和计算机技术的快速发展,越来越多的人开始关注如何通过开发游戏软件实现盈利。以下将从技术基础到盈利模式,详细探讨如何从零开始开发游戏软件,并实现真正的盈利。

1.学习基础编程技能

开发游戏软件的第一步是掌握编程技能。无论是C++、Java还是Python,编程是构建游戏软件的核心能力。对于新手来说,可以从基础的编程课程开始,学习数据结构、算法和控制流等知识。理解变量、函数、循环等基本概念,是开发游戏软件的前提。

2.选择合适的游戏开发技术路线

开发游戏软件时,选择合适的技术路线至关重要。目前主流的游戏开发语言包括C++、C#和Python。C++在性能上更优,适合复杂的游戏逻辑,而C#则适合快速开发和桌面应用。对于移动游戏,可以考虑使用C#或Objective-C开发,因为它们支持跨平台编程,方便开发iOS和Android应用。

3.理解游戏开发流程

游戏软件的开发流程包括以下几个环节:

需求分析:明确用户需求,设计游戏功能和玩法。

设计与规划:进行用户界面设计、游戏引擎选择和流程设计。

开发与测试:编写代码、调试并进行功能测试。

发布与维护:发布游戏并持续更新。

通过清晰的开发流程,可以确保游戏软件的顺利开发和发布。

4.掌握盈利模式

开发游戏软件的盈利方式多种多样:

游戏内购买:通过内购功能为玩家提供额外内容,如皮肤、道具等。

广告收入:在游戏内嵌入广告,利用用户停留时间实现盈利。

跨平台销售:通过应用商店(如苹果AppStore、GooglePlay)直接销售游戏软件,获得一次性收入。

订阅与更新:为游戏用户提供订阅服务,定期推出新内容以保持用户活跃度。

5.帻误开发与测试的重要性

在开发游戏软件时,测试是确保产品稳定性和用户体验的关键。开发者需要通过大量测试,确保游戏运行流畅,不会有闪退或卡顿等问题。测试时遇到的bug可能会成为潜在的收入来源,通过解决这些问题,可以提高用户满意度,进而增加重复购买的可能性。

6.项目管理与团队协作

开发大型游戏软件需要良好的项目管理能力和团队协作能力。使用工具如Git进行版本控制,确保团队成员能够高效协作。定期回顾项目进度,及时调整计划,避免项目延误。

7.优化与改进

游戏软件的市场环境不断变化,开发者需要持续优化游戏软件,以满足用户需求。通过数据分析和用户反馈,不断改进游戏的性能、画质和功能,以保持竞争力。优化不仅包括技术层面的改进,还包括用户体验的提升。

部分2:有效盈利:开发游戏软件的策略与技巧

开发游戏软件并实现盈利,离不开有效的市场策略和推广技巧。以下将从市场定位、推广策略、用户运营等方面,探讨如何最大化游戏软件的盈利能力。

1.定位清晰,目标明确

市场定位是游戏软件开发成功的关键。开发者需要明确自己产品的核心竞争力,是专注于休闲娱乐还是竞技游戏,是面向youngaudience还是成人用户。清晰的目标能让团队专注于特定的方向,提高开发效率。

2.合作与联盟

与游戏设计师、艺术家和开发者合作,可以加速游戏软件的开发进程。通过合作开发,可以快速实现创意,节省时间和成本。与游戏设计师的合作还可以提升游戏软件的质量和用户体验。

,3.推广与营销

游戏软件的推广与营销是吸引用户的重要环节。开发者可以通过社交媒体、游戏论坛、博客等平台进行推广,介绍游戏软件的功能和特色。利用KOL(意见领袖)和virality(病毒性传播)策略,可以快速扩大游戏软件的用户群体。

4.用户运营与反馈

用户运营是游戏软件成功的关键。开发者需要建立用户社区,通过用户生成内容(UGC)和用户评论收集反馈,了解用户需求和痛点。通过及时响应用户反馈,可以不断优化游戏软件,提升用户满意度。

5.持续优化与迭代

游戏软件的市场是动态变化的,开发者需要持续关注用户的使用体验,及时优化游戏软件的功能和性能。通过定期更新和改进,可以保持游戏软件的竞争力,吸引更多用户。

6.考虑商业化的可行性和风险

开发游戏软件并进行商业化是大部分开发者的目标。在商业化过程中,需要考虑以下几点:

市场需求:确保游戏软件符合目标用户的使用习惯和偏好。

运营成本:合理分配开发和运营成本,确保盈利。

法律合规:遵守相关法律法规,避免法律风险。

7.利用工具与平台

开发游戏软件的工具和平台选择对开发效率和成本有很大影响。开发者可以利用工具如Unity、UnrealEngine等构建游戏引擎,利用平台如AppStoreConnect、GooglePlayConsole进行游戏发布。选择合适的工具和平台,可以显著提高开发效率。

8.长期规划与可持续发展

游戏软件的开发是一个长期的过程,开发者需要制定可持续的发展计划。从技术到运营,从市场到推广,每个环节都需要长期思考和规划。通过制定清晰的发展战略,可以确保游戏软件的持续增长和盈利。

通过以上两个部分的详细探讨,可以看出开发游戏软件并实现盈利是一个需要系统性思考和持续努力的过程。从学习编程到选择技术路线,从制定盈利模式到优化用户体验,每一个环节都至关重要。希望本文能够为开发者提供有价值的参考,帮助他们实现游戏软件的商业成功。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:开发游戏软件多少钱?

下一篇:开发版小程序:创新与成长的完美结合

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询